Company Overview

Circle Medical is a modern primary care clinic committed to delivering high-quality, patient-centered care—without the need for a membership fee.

We accept a wide range of PPO and HMO insurance plans, including Aetna, Anthem Blue Cross, Blue Shield, Cigna, Health Net, UnitedHealthcare, Hill Physicians, and Brown & Toland.

By leveraging technology, we enhance the provider-patient relationship, ensuring more personalized, one-on-one care. Our user-friendly app allows you to easily check insurance coverage, schedule appointments, and communicate with your care team seamlessly.

Telemedicine Family/Internal Medicine Providers – Join Our Team

Circle Medical is a modern, adult-only primary care practice dedicated to delivering high-quality, continuous care through a telemedicine-first approach. We prioritize provider empanelment to foster lasting patient relationships and ensure continuity of care.

Utilizing our proprietary, HIPAA-compliant EHR system, we provide a seamless, secure, and efficient experience for both patients and providers through real-time video and audio appointments.
